    India-Afghanistan propaganda network against Pakistan exposed

    Pakistan’s role in promoting regional peace has reportedly triggered concern in India.

    Reports suggest that a coordinated plan was launched to sabotage Pakistan’s diplomatic efforts in the Middle East. The campaign allegedly involved a hidden disinformation network operated jointly by India and elements in Afghanistan, using fake Iranian identities to spread anti-Pakistan propaganda online.

    Investigators claim that several ghost social media accounts including pages operating under names such as “INN Iran News” and “Iran TV” were used to initiate the campaign. These accounts allegedly created a narrative designed to incite hostility against Pakistan by falsely accusing it of assisting the United States in oil supply operations.

    According to findings, dozens of accounts presenting themselves as Iranian users were actually being operated from India and Afghanistan. Analysts say the accounts responsible for shaping the narrative were mainly controlled from India, while accounts based in Afghanistan were used to spread and amplify the propaganda.

    The campaign reportedly followed a structured “Initiator → Proliferator → Amplifier” model, a tactic commonly associated with coordinated information warfare. Experts believe the aim was to portray Pakistan as anti-Iran and aligned with Western agendas, thereby creating mistrust within the Muslim world and undermining Pakistan’s diplomatic efforts.

    Further analysis suggests that the platform “Times of Iran News” played a central role as a propaganda hub, allegedly operating from India while spreading misleading content globally.

    Security and media analysts say the disinformation operation appears to be part of a broader attempt to destabilize regional diplomacy and increase tensions in the Middle East. They believe the ultimate objective was to weaken Pakistan’s credibility as a key player in peace negotiations and create divisions among regional countries.

    Experts have urged the public to remain vigilant against fake narratives and coordinated propaganda campaigns, emphasizing that such information warfare poses a direct threat not only to Pakistan but also to regional peace and stability.
